    Thanks Ade, Damon Dark is one of my favourites too. The trial one is the last episode "Final Assessment"

    I think I'll write a simple synopsis because I know some of the episodes are from a while back so I need to refresh your memories.

    1. Home and Away - The Subject wakes up and explores The House (lots of point of view shots!)
    2. Freedom of Law - The Subject is watching TV, is taken for a test, tries to escape, The Secretary makes him clean the kitchen floor at knife-point!
    3. Mind Exposure - The Secretary watches The Subject's dreams (The Subject on a black and white beach)
    4. Best of Enemies - The Subject wakes up in a different body (a tall guy with a deep voice and longish hair)
    5. Vampires - The Subject is starved of water (lots of falling over and being tired on the stairs)
    6. Born and Bred - The Subject and The Secretary wonder if you're born evil (long conversations; ends with another clone being created with big teeth and a knife... very dark light)
    7. The Lateral Line - The Subject crawls around in the grass and crawls up stairs and has a fit.
    8. Eternity of Silence - The Secretary walks around in the dark a lot
    9. All You Need Is Love - Another episode with the tall, deep voice guy.
    10. Killswitch Engae - The Subject wakes up and sees a weird guy with glasses.
    11. Damon Dark - The one about Damon Dark.
    12. The Faulty Batch - They walk down the garden in the snow and spend ten minutes arguing in a white place.
    13. Final Assessment - A trial with a guy with big hair in a suit.
